    Just to confirm, can you still access or view this specific file you edited? If it is also not showing anymore, I would suggest to try recovering the file.

    For Microsoft 365. Normally, PowerPoint will automatically recover your work the next time you open the application following an unexpected shutdown, etc. It does this by detecting if an AutoRecover file exists and automatically opening it. If you want to keep the recovered file, you should immediately save it before editing or closing.

    To manually open an AutoRecover file:

    1.Click the File button in the ribbon and then click the Home tab in the menu.

    2.Click the Recover Unsaved Presentations button at the bottom of the screen to navigate to the folder where AutoRecover files are stored.
